How difficult is it to separate the body from the chassis of a disco 1? I am looking rebuilding a Disco 1 as a project to make me a 4x4 toy. But I want to make sure I have a good chassis and also make sure it will last. Is it a practical thing to do, removing the body?

these only about 8 bolts holding it on plus a few cables/pipes - i've taken one off in less than 20 minutes before when i stripped out the engine - but then i did have a gas axe and wasnt intending to put the body back - and having a forklift to lift the body orf helped

they arent that heavy so a man on each corner could do it
 
It can be lifted 2 or 3 inches by just taking the bolts out if you have a hi-lift jack you can carfully lift it up a bit at a time and chock it with some timber. You should then be able to see if the chassis is good.
